The American Hospital Association (AHA) is a national organization that represents and serves all types of hospitals, health care networks, and their patients and communities. The AHA has two main offices, located in Washington, D.C. and Chicago. We are currently seeking a Membership and Operations Specialist for our downtown Chicago office. This position is a hybrid role (three days in the office, two days working remote).
The Membership and Operations Specialist is responsible for implementing and executing membership strategies to handle administrative, operational, programmatic and governance logistics for the Society for Healthcare and Market Development (SHSMD). SHSMD is a professional membership group of the American Hospital Association (AHA). The Specialist handles financial invoicing, tracking, and reporting, onsite and online event registration legal contract processes, volunteer and committee work and governance functions. The Specialist handles SHSMD membership data functions in a CRM (customer relationship management) database.
